The fifth
Derived from the Latin name Quintus, it was historically given to the fifth child or a child born in the fifth month. While the 'Quentin' spelling is more common, this variant maintains the same numerical significance and Roman heritage.
Less common today
Quenten isn't in the latest US Top 1000. It last peaked at #2,724 in 1990.
